Simon Cowell says the secret to his buff new body is 150 push-ups a day. The music mogul, 60, has shed 4st in a year. On BGT: Unseen he tells Amanda Holden he has done press-ups “150 times before I come to work, in about three goes.” His health kick began after low blood pressure led to a fall and hospital trip in 2017.

Along with the punishing push-ups regime, Simon drastically altered his diet. In an exclusive interview with The Sun he revealed he’d gone vegan in a bid to get leaner.
